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
006923 170174881 28808556
4223912595 4587133885 82323568
4223912595 4587133885 82323568
9203 837353 0863
All about undefined
Interested in learning more?
4223912595 4587133885 82323568
9203 837353 0863
See more
28458741 23 518
8916106 5211204 621698091 7185369 86049
See more
879900 11004 7419
2197103 689 5620 944387
See more